Pavla,  the reason that you had to transfer your licenses to the new hostID
is because you are using networker v5.5.  The hostID in networker 5.5 is
generated according to the IP address of the networker server.

In Networker 6.x the hostID is generated according to the SID of the
networker server at the time of the install.

I am not sure how networker copes with IP address change if you had Neworker
5.x and upgraded to 6.x. As after an upgrade your HostID would remain the
same meaning that it is still taken from the IP address rather than the SID!

> We changed all IPs a month ago. Our backup server is also v.5.5 (and we
want to buy v.7).
> We had no technical problems, but administrative - with Legato staff.
>
> After changeing IP of backup server you need new enabler codes (temporary
codes for next two weeks are generated automatically) - you have to ask
Legato or your support and send them new Host ID. They shoud send you new
permanent codes.
> But ask for it as soon as possible - we haven't got code for Netware
ClientPak yet because Legato staff can't find our old license in their
database :-))).
